
T.K. Kolden enhanced user communications and documentation across cisagov/get.gov and cisagov/manage.get.gov by delivering three targeted features over three months. He updated domain request messaging and documentation using Markdown and plaintext, clarifying processing timelines to reduce user confusion and support inquiries. For manage.get.gov, he improved email template design in HTML, refining domain hold notifications and registrar communications for greater clarity and professionalism. His work focused on content editing, front end development, and documentation, emphasizing consistency and maintainability. Each change was isolated, well-documented, and coordinated with team members, resulting in a more transparent and user-friendly experience for stakeholders.

Month 2025-09: Delivered Domain Request Timeline Messaging Improvement for cisagov/get.gov, aligning user-facing messages and docs with updated SLA guidance; updated the estimated processing time to around 10 business days and clarified that most requests take about 10 business days, with federal agencies potentially requiring longer. Documentation and domain request flow now reflect consistent messaging, reducing user confusion and support inquiries.
